Copolymers of trioxane and butylglycidylether

Acta Polymerica, 1989
AbstractThe conversion of the comonomer mixture of trioxane and butylglycidylether at cationic copolymerization in nitrobenzene was investigated. A dependence of the alkali and thermal stability of the copolymers on the content of the butylglycidylether units incorporated in the copolymer chain and on the molecular mass of the copolymer was established.

Solid‐state polymerization of trioxane

Journal of Polymer Science Part A: General Papers, 1965
AbstractTrioxane has been polymerized by irradiation with Co60 γ‐rays in the temperature range 45–55°C. The data are extremely difficult to reproduce in spite of great precautions in sample preparation. The reaction reaches a limiting conversion, generally about 40%, but conversions as high as 96% have been observed.

The polymerization of crystalline trioxane. II. experiments with irradiated trioxane (and tetraoxane) calculation of the crystal field of trioxane

Philosophical Magazine, 1966
Abstract The physics of the polymerization of irradiated trioxane crystals have been studied experimentally and theoretically. A geometrical comparison of the monomer and polymer crystal lattices suggests that growth of the polymer twins must occur in a synchronized fashion. The crystal field in the polar trioxane lattice has been calculated.
